Clementi's Parents Talk Son's Suicide on Today Show

Family of Ridgewood's Tyler Clementi discussed their reaction to their son's death in fall of 2010 in a Today Show interview

The parents of Tyler Clementi, the Rutgers University student who took his own life by after allegations of cyberbullying by his college roommate, were interviewed on The Today Show Monday morning.

(The full interview with Clementi's parents can be seen here.)

"I can still barely believe it," his father, Joseph, said of his son's passing in the interview.
